The new oxfam report has highlights the building-bridge between the rich and the poor. It revealed that the world's top 26 billionaire are richer than half if the world's poorest people or 3.6 billion people.
According to the report, billionaire who now the record 2,208 have more wealth than even before and are growing $2.8billion richer everyday.
Oxfam recommend that nation tax wealth at fairer level's, raise rate at personal income and corporate tax and eliminate tax avoidance by the companies and the super-rich. It also advocate providing universal free health care, education and other public service and to also ensure that women and girls benefits from. And it suggest - investing in public service which included water, electricity and childcare - to free up woman's time and limit the number of unpaid hour they work.
